  2. During the week from 21 to 27 December, including the holidays, the number of people testing positive for COVID-19 has considerably decreased from 2,681 to 1,267 people (-53%), as have the number of identified contacts decreased from 8,620 in the previous week to 3,207 (-63%).

Catarina Fernandes, nurse and head of the Infectious diseases unit, including COVID-19 and Kevin Nazzaro, nurse of the Infectious diseases unit, were the first people to be vaccinated against SARS-CoV-2 at the Vaccination Centre "Hall Victor Hugo" in Luxembourg-Limpertsberg, on 28 December 2020.

  4. During the week from 14 to 20 December, the number of people testing positive for COVID-19 has decreased from 3.422 to 2.681 people (-22%), while the number of identified contacts has not changed significantly, with 8.635 cases, compared to 8.861 (-2%) in the previous week.

  5. During the week of 7 to 13 December, the number of people testing positive for COVID-19 has slightly decreased to 3,422 cases, compared to 3,797 cases during the previous week (-11%) and the number of identified contacts has also slightly decreased and is at 8,861 (-27%).

  6. On 11 December 2020, Franz Fayot, Minister of the Economy, visited Goodyear's new tire facility in Dudelange to see the progress of the tire company's $77 million investment in Luxembourg. Franz Fayot was shown the innovative production process in this highly automated facility before the plant's official opening planned in spring 2021.

  8. During the week of 30 November to 6 December, the number of people testing positive for COVID-19 has slightly increased to 3,797 cases, compared to 3,565 cases during the previous week (+7%), while the number of identified contacts has slightly decreased and is at 10,708 (-36%).

The Ministry of the Economy and the FNR have launched a call for proposal, in order to define a business model for the creation of Luxembourg's first bioincubator aimed at hosting private startups, public research spin-offs and innovative companies exclusively from the HealthTech sector, while fostering their interaction and collaboration with biomedical public research.
